链上信任的签名引擎:从tpWallet签名看数据可用性、合约库与高科技商业管理的新生态

作为行业专家,我从技术与管理双维度系统性解析tpWallet中的签名流程及其配套生态。首先,签名核心是私钥管理与签名算法(常见secp256k1或ed25519)。标准流程为:1) 构建交易或消息(含nonce、gas、合约调用数据);2) 按链规范序列化并计算哈希;3) 使用本地或硬件私钥对哈希签名(支持EIP-712结构化签名以提升可读性与安全);4) 将签名编码(v,r,s或签名字节)拼回交易并通过RPC广播;5) 本地持久化交易记录并等待链上回包确认。实现细节上,Rust生态(如rust-secp256k1、ethers-rs)提供内存安全与高性能优势,适合在钱包后端或签名服务中采用,以降低内存泄露与并发错误风险。

在数据可用性(Data Availability)层面,签名并不是孤立行为:Layer-2或Rollup需依赖可靠的数据可用性方案(如Celestia风格的DA)以保证交易证明可访问。若DA不充分,签名与广播的交易可能难以被轻节点或验证者重构,从而影响最终性与审计。合约库方面,推荐使用经过审计的库(如OpenZeppelin或链上对应语言的成熟库)并在钱包端维护ABI与合约地址白名单,以防恶意合约诱导签名敏感交易。

从高科技商业管理角度,企业应把签名能力视为产品核心竞争力:建立签名策略(在线/离线、软/硬件分离)、合规与KYC策略、审计日志与交易记录管理,同时定期生成专家评析报告,涵盖风险暴露、漏洞修复与性能指标。专家评析常包括攻击面评估(私钥泄露、签名重放、EIP-712滥用)、合规审查及商业影响分析。

展望未来,tpWallet签名体系的挑战在于:用户体验与安全的权衡、多链支持与跨链签名标准化、对数据可用性基础设施的依赖性增强,以及监管约束下的密钥托管创新。Rust与可信硬件将是提升系统可信度与性能的关键技术路径。总体而言,构建一个兼顾可用性、可审计性与商业可持续性的签名引擎,是钱包产品走向主流的必经之路。

请选择或投票:

1) 我支持采用Rust实现钱包签名核心以提高安全性。

2) 我更看重用户体验,应优先部署便捷的在线签名方案。

3) 我认为数据可用性是下一步的关键投资方向。

4) 我倾向于企业托管密钥+第三方审计的混合治理模式。

作者:林睿Tech发布时间:2026-01-31 19:10:07

评论

CryptoAnna

专业视角,讲清了EIP-712和DA之间的联系,实用性强。

区块张

关于Rust的建议很到位,降低内存风险确实重要。

Dev_Li

希望能补充硬件钱包的具体接入流程与示例。

链闻小赵

专家评析部分值得借鉴,尤其是合规与审计的建议。

相关阅读